## Rebalance bucket hashing in SplitWorks assigner

Heads up for the sync: this PR changes how SplitWorks assigns users to experiment arms. We were seeing drift when experiments overlapped — users in the Tidegate holdout were bleeding into active tests. The fix salts the hash per-experiment and caps concurrent enrollments per user. Rollout is behind a flag, so nothing changes until we flip it Thursday. Marisol reviewed the stats impact and signed off. The new assignment constants are as follows.

constants for fajep-tawig:
THRESHOLDS = {
    "norax": 372,
    "wenion": 443,
    "sorox": 737,
}

Subject: Revised commission scheme — quick look before Thursday

Hi all,

Ahead of the board session, here's the short version of the new commission plan for the Oravelle product line. We're moving from flat 6% to a tiered structure that rewards multi-year deals and trims payouts on heavily discounted contracts. Sanne's modelling shows roughly neutral cost this year, better margin mix next. Slides to follow Wednesday. The thinking behind the shift is summarised below.

management briefing: Only 7 of the 120 pilot accounts renewed Ralael, so a churn review is set for January 1.

**Q: The nightly search reindex on Tindervale failed — what do I do before cutting the release?**

First, don't panic, and don't re-run it by hand during peak hours. Check the reindex journal for the last completed shard; usually it's just the Marlow ingest node timing out. Kick off a resume (not a full rebuild) from the ops panel. If the panel asks you to confirm the emergency resume, it wants the recovery passphrase, which is the following.

strongbox words: oliael-gilax-lamael